Your rights
In accordance with data protection laws, you may at any time request access to, rectification of, erasure of, and portability of your personal data, or restrict and object to the processing of your personal data. Below is a summary of these rights:
Right of access The right to receive a copy of your personal data.
Right of rectification The right to ask us to correct any errors in your data or to complete your information.
Right to be forgotten The right to ask us to delete your personal data – in certain situations – and to delete your account.
Right to restriction of processing The right to ask us to restrict the processing of your personal data – in certain circumstances, for example if you no longer wish to receive marketing communications or if you wish to cancel your newsletter subscription or if you inform us of the inaccuracy of your data.
Right to data portability The right to receive the personal information you have provided to us in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format and/or to transmit it to a third party, in certain situations.
Right to object to processing The right to object:
- at any time to the processing of your personal data for direct marketing purposes.
- in certain other situations to our continued processing of your personal information, for example: processing carried out for the purpose of our legitimate interests.
Right to withdraw your consent You may decide to withdraw your consent to the processing of your personal data at any time. If your consent is withdrawn, it does not prevent us from processing your personal data based on specific purposes for which you have given us authorization, as applicable, such as the execution of your orders and the storage of your order data as required by applicable law. If you no longer wish to receive our marketing/promotional information, please note that you may withdraw your consent to direct marketing at any time directly from the unsubscribe link included in every electronic marketing message we send you. If you do so, we will promptly update our databases and take all reasonable measures to respond to your request as soon as possible, but we may continue to communicate with you to the extent necessary for any product or service you have requested.
Right to lodge a complaint You also have the right to lodge a complaint with your supervisory authority in the event of an alleged breach of the data protection rules applicable to you.

Cookies
We use cookies on our website: a cookie is a small file that asks permission to be placed on your computer's hard drive. The cookie helps our website function properly by remembering when your computer or device accesses our website, making your experience faster and better, but if your browser prevents the use of cookies, you will still be able to use our site. A cookie does not in any way give us access to your computer or any information about you, other than the data you choose to share with us. You can see a list of cookies used on the site. We do not use cookies to record information such as your name and address, but we may examine your browsing and purchasing habits. We also collect information on browsing habits and customer journeys, including tracking the success of promotional marketing and contests. We do not monitor personal information at all.
What happens if I disable cookies?
It depends on which cookies you disable, but in general the site may not function properly if cookies are disabled. If you only disable third-party cookies, you will not be prevented from making purchases on our site. If you disable all cookies, you will not be able to make a purchase on our site.
